Ultrasonic vibrations in liquid medium in flexible polyamide tube of small diameter
The purpose of this article is to study the characteristics of the passage of ultrasonic oscillations in a liquid medium through an extended plastic tube of small diameter. The article presents the design of the research stand and the results of studies of the characteristics of the passage of u...
